year round

My children have been in year round schools for 9 years.
We have loved it for many reasons and I truly think that Wake county never did a good PR job of selling the concept to families.
People have all these misconceptions about siblings being on different schedules or how child care is impossible to get arranged. My kids go to the fabulous YMCA tracking out programs and for folks who can't afford it there are scholarships. They don't get bored with a 10 week summer and they can do projects during their breaks that allow them to be more freed up during the actual school semester. We have taken some great vacations, and now that my daughters are in competitive sports that invloved travel, we don't worry about weekends spent not studying during track out periods.
Don't knock it til you've tried it. You'd be surprized how those short breaks really rejuvenate everyone.
